Adding effects to footage using adjustment layers

Adjustment layers in After Effects work just like they do in Photoshop. This type of layer holds effects, not footage. Any effect applied to an adjustment layer is also applied to all the layers below it.

Create an Adjustment Layer

  • Select the Timeline panel so that it is highlighted.
  • Select Layer > New > Adjustment Layer . Position the added adjustment layer at the top of the layers in the Timeline.
